Seven years ago Jay Stevens was in a helicopter that plummeted from the sky at Uluru. He fell out of the sky from about 120 metres, shattered his body, ended up with a spinal cord injury, and spent months in hospital and rehab. And instead of making peace with 'that’s it,' he went full mad scientist on his own recovery, obsessively training, visualising, rebuilding pathways, and stacking tiny process wins until he took his first steps FOUR years later.

We talk chosen suffering, the hard we pick vs the hard that picks us, and why comfort is the sneaky little thief of progress. We get into the emotional side too, the grief he buried, the PTSD, EMDR, and how he learned to talk himself through the worst memories.
